Detailed Analysis of the Trend

What Are the Major Trends?

  1. Artificial Intelligence (AI): AI continues to evolve, with generative models like OpenAI’s ChatGPT driving innovation in various sectors, from creative industries to customer service.

  2. Quantum Computing: As companies invest heavily in quantum research—like Google’s Sycamore and IBM’s Qiskit—the technology promises unparalleled computational power for complex problems.

  3. Edge Computing: With the Internet of Things (IoT) proliferating, edge computing reduces latency and improves data processing efficiency by bringing computation closer to the data source.

How It Works

  • AI: By leveraging algorithms and vast data sets, AI systems can learn patterns and make decisions. This is evident in industries like healthcare, where AI predicts patient outcomes based on historical data.

  • Quantum Computing: Traditional computers use bits (0s and 1s), while quantum computers use qubits, enabling them to process information in ways that were previously unimaginable.

  • Edge Computing: This architecture minimizes data transfer times and enhances processing capabilities by performing computations on local devices instead of relying solely on centralized clouds.

Adoption & Use Cases

Real Examples from Big Tech Companies

  1. Microsoft: The tech giant’s Azure Quantum aims to provide cloud access to quantum computation, leading businesses towards breakthroughs in pharmaceuticals and materials science.

  2. Google: Recent advancements in AI—particularly the integration of AI in Google Workspace—help teams streamline workflows, boosting productivity by 30% in pilot projects.

  3. Tesla: Utilizing AI and edge computing, Tesla’s autonomous vehicles are continuously learning from real-world data, leading to improvements in safety and efficiency.

Industry-Wide Applications

  • Healthcare: AI algorithms from companies like IBM Watson are being employed for diagnostic tools, increasing diagnostic accuracy and patient personalized care.

  • Retail: Amazon’s cashier-less stores exemplify edge computing, using numerous cameras and sensors to make the shopping experience seamless and efficient.

Opportunities & Challenges

Benefits

  • Increased Efficiency: Automation through AI and edge computing can reduce operational costs and enhance productivity.
  • Innovation Acceleration: Quantum computing facilitates groundbreaking research in diverse fields, accelerating innovation.

Risks and Barriers

  • Security Concerns: The more integrated technology becomes, the more susceptible it is to cyber attacks. Companies must invest heavily in cybersecurity measures.

  • Ethical Implications: Issues around AI ethics, privacy, and the digital divide are growing. Regulations are lagging behind technological advancements, leading to potential misuse.
